Donor family commits to giving free summer memberships to teens entering 7th, 8th grade

DAYTON — In September 2016, the YMCA of Greater Dayton received a donation to assist all teens entering 7th and 8th grade this summer across the Miami Valley, by providing a free membership to everyone in this age group from June 1 to Aug. 15.

This donation was given to ensure that our communities youth would develop in a safe environment where they can learn, grow, and thrive every day. The donor, who wishes to remain anonymous, had an established relationship with the YMCA. This donor, and their family, are committed to the Dayton area and hopes that this gift will help kids be surrounded by positive mentors and friends.

The donor family stated, “We grew up with a supportive family and community and it had such a profound impact on us, that we couldn’t help but be compelled to do our part and return the favor.” The donor family has a deep appreciation and commitment to young people. Their goal with this donation is to provide mentors and resources for young adults to thrive within the YMCA.

This generous gift will assure that teens in the Miami Valley will have fun, meet new friends, and make memories that last a lifetime.
